Output 3d677896879a7be0df6a587afa44e936e6d6c4e414803be30b1fc1c2183b21bf:39

value
142536
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1cbedc32ef511d2beb4b0dc91b62311ba0294aab OP_EQUAL
address
34K1V7PCm8mpLNxzDGrG9ncyVLv52QSZvi
transaction
3d677896879a7be0df6a587afa44e936e6d6c4e414803be30b1fc1c2183b21bf
spent
true